Summary:
This change hardens the OIDC authentication process by implementing a cryptographically secure nonce (number used once) in the WebOidcClient.
Key Changes:
Security Benefit:
This mechanism is a critical defense against Replay Attacks. By binding the ID token to the specific client request that initiated it, we ensure that an attacker cannot capture a valid ID token from a previous session and "replay" it to impersonate a user. If the nonces do not match, the token is immediately rejected.
